In the second episode of Legal’s Digital Turning Point, Thomas Pearson and Dino Eliopulos explore why artificial intelligence represents the defining inflection point for legal operations — akin to the internet revolution for IT two decades ago.

They unpack how AI makes unstructured legal work digitally native for the first time, enabling real-time analysis, smarter decision-making, and integration with business processes. The discussion covers the risks of fragmented adoption, the importance of data quality, and why platform strategies are essential for sustainable transformation.

Key takeaways:

  • Why AI is truly a “game changer” for legal ops.
  • How AI bridges the gap between unstructured legal work and enterprise decision-making.
  • The risks of pilots and point solutions compared to platform-led transformation.

This episode provides legal leaders with a clear-eyed view of how to embrace AI not just as a tool, but as the driver of an entirely new operating model.
